Saturday, Nov. 25, 2017 is Small Business Saturday – a day to celebrate and support small businesses and all they do for their communities.
Last year, there were 112 million consumers “shopping small” on Saturday spending more than $15.4 billion. Surveys show that 72 percent of consumers said Small Business Saturday inspires them to “shop small” throughout the year and not just for the holidays. In addition, more than 60 percent of consumers state the main reason they support small businesses is because of their contributions to the local community.

Free Business Resources for Small Business Saturday
Check out the Shop Small® Studio, it’s an online resource that offers customizable marketing materials for your business, compliments of American Express.
In about two minutes, you can create materials for:
- Social media, including a cover photo, profile picture, video, and social posts
- Your site, including website badges and a custom email template
- Your business, including posters, save-the-date cards, flyers, and offer signs.
